Go 1,375 Feet Down to Sleep in World’s Deepest Hotel

March 15, 2024

Hotel check-ins don’t usually require a hard hat and protective gear, but a trip to the Deep Sleep Hotel in Wales requires an adventure. It starts with a 45-minute walk into the mountains, then a trained guide takes you into the depths of the earth. Travelers follow the path of an abandoned slate mine. It takes trekking through water, zip-lining, and squeezing into tight spaces. In about four hours, the travelers have journeyed 1,375 feet underground to the Deep Sleep Hotel.
